Chevrolet Sonic: Retained Accessory Power (RAP)

Chevrolet Sonic Owners Manual

These vehicle accessories may be used for up to 10 minutes after the engine is turned off:

  • Audio System
  • Power Windows
  • Sunroof

The power windows and sunroof will continue to work for up to 10 minutes or until any door is opened.

The radio will work when the key is in ON/RUN or ACC/ACCESSORY. Once the key is turned from ON/ RUN to LOCK/OFF, the radio will continue to work for 10 minutes after the last input (button press, knob turn) to the radio is detected.

It is possible to turn the radio back on at any time after it has timed out using the Power knob. The radio will be functional for 10 minutes after the last input (button press, knob turn) to the radio is detected.
